WebAll civil cases at law over $300., Civil cases in equity., Proceedings in habeas corpus., Felonies and misdemeanors, Proceedings in quo warranto., Prohibition and certiorari … WebThe jury service lasted 12 days. She provided her employer with evidence that she had been paid $60 per day by the court. Julie's base pay rate is $140 per day. Her employer paid her 'make- up pay' of $80 per day for 10 days. For the remaining 2 days she did not receive payment from her employer. Do casuals get paid for jury duty? An employer may not … guitars in brisbaneWeb1 day ago · HONOLULU – The Hawaiʻi State Judiciary is warning the public about a scam involving a man purporting to be a state sheriff and demanding money to take care of a bench warrant associated with failure to appear for jury duty. The man told the victim that if she didn’t pay, she might be subject to jail or a large fine. guitars inc
